html一个标签可以有几个类名

html中class的定义 html中class属性的声明方法

class 属性是 HTML 的核心,用于定义样式和行为。
使用方法如下。

1 .单个类名:
直接添加到元素中。
2 .多个类名:
,用空格分隔。
3 、CSS用法: .container { width: 1 00%; },在类名前添加一个点。
4 . JavaScript:使用 document.querySelector('.container').style.backgroundColor = 'lightblue'; 选择元素并与之交互 5 . 示例:按钮样式,.btn {padding: 1 0px 2 0px; .btn-primary {背景颜色:007 bff; }。
6 . 注意:与团队协作时,请保持名称简单,避免重复,并保持一致性和标准化。
7 .进阶:.header、.main-section、.footer等模块开发,动态样式切换等。

总结:合理使用类,提高代码的复用性和可维护性。

html常用标签及属性有哪些

说实话,当我第一次学习HTML时,我发现这些标签非常密集,令人恐惧。
但当我真正玩过几次之后,我发现还是蛮过瘾的。
例如,我使用

作为随机文本标题,但后来我了解到这个东西应该用在主标题中。
如果字段太高,搜索引擎会很慢。
我记得有一次我为客户做了一个页面,并将其放在更详细的

中。
结果,SEO效果非常差,然后出现了泡沫前沿。

列表标签也让我困惑。
混合无序列表和有序列表总是会导致相反的结果。
当然,一个确定的原因是介绍。
我本来想用有序列表来显示课程的顺序,但最终使用了无序列表,看起来像随机列表,不够专业。
后来我改变并意识到有序表格适合那些清晰的步骤,而无序列表适合显示功能或选项。

连接标签是使用真实知识来实现​​的。
当我第一次发现时,href属性被写为http而不是https,因此链接无法打开,我认为服务器有问题。
后来我意识到我没有把协议写正确,这个教训我记住了很长一段时间。
它也是一个目标属性。
新标签页打开_blank这个功能太实用了。
我将其添加到一些需要跳过但又不想中断用户提要的链接中。

需要图像标签。
src路径写错是很常见的。
我有一个项目没有直接部署到服务器,它引入了本地测试图像的绝对路径。
还有一个 alt 属性,一开始我以为是相反的。
后来,当我测试可访问性时,我发现屏幕阅读器依赖它来读取图像,不包含它是不公平的。
一位用户反映,当他阅读软件屏幕访问某个网站时,图片位置全是“图片”,他不知道它们是什么。
Turn终于认识到了alt的重要性。

我比较少用table标签,但我记得当一个页面上报的时候,它会直接把数据扔到table中,并在移动端轮询结果。
后来我用div+CSS解决了,所以现在除非必要,很少用表格。

在属性方面,class和id的使用是基础中的基础。
通常对模块和元素类型使用 ID,以便可以清楚地编写 CSS 选择器。
我一般不使用 style 属性,因为样式线会使 HTML 变得臃肿并且使编辑变得更加困难。
但制作弹出窗口有一种特殊情况。
使用样式来控制绝对位置比编写外部 CSS 更容易。

对于语义标签,当我第一次开始从事项目时,我尝试使用
并发现它很有用。
不过后来在接触几个SEO优化作品中,我发现
等标签不仅可以让页面的结构更加清晰,还能提高搜索引擎的友好度。
有一个案例,旧网站改了,把一堆
换成了语义标签,关键词排名明显提升。

我在笔记中犯了同样的错误。
例如,在给类赋值时,我在类中输入了一个框,但浏览器没有正确拆分它。
还有布尔属性,比如disabled和disabled。
起初,我认为我们需要赋值,这会让事情变得复杂。
后来我发现只要写<input disabled>就够了,省了很多功夫。

简而言之,这些 HTML 标签和属性就像构建块。
一开始你不知道如何构建它们,但是你注册多了之后自然会熟悉它们。
关键是要多做、多犯错误、记住陷阱。
例如我以前写src和alt。
现在我看到它,我首先想到它是否是正确的方式,然后我确认是否是描述的那样。
这就是这个东西的道理,熟能生巧。

[HTML问题] 标签中的class如何理解?

等等,我昨天帮我朋友修电脑,他问我这件事。

它有一个旧网页,其中有一堆 Flash 动画,浏览器不再支持这些动画。
我说试试这个方法,直接在地址栏打开swf文件路径。
嘿嘿,你还真能看出来。
但他只能看到一半,接下来的画面就被挡住了。
我只是觉得这个 flash 文件有点损坏。

你提到的class属性确实很方便。
上次我整理了网络驱动器上的照片,并为同一系列的所有照片添加了 class="travel2 02 3 "。
这样就可以利用CSS将网页上所有的旅行照片设置为统一的风格,非常方便。
只是名字太长,所以有时会搞混。

例如,给一个 div class="urgent-news" 并编写 .urgent-news { color: red;字体粗细:粗体;在 CSS 中。
此类中的所有新闻都将显示为红色,并且文字将显示为粗体。
比一一查找方便多了。

标识符不同,必须是唯一的。
例如给登录按钮id=“login-submit”,在JS脚本中写入document.getElementById('login-submit').click(),直接点击单个按钮。
不能有重复的名称。
名字属性,给我印象最深的是我做问卷的时候。
表单元素中的每个问题都写有 name="q1 "、name="q2 " 等。
这个问题的答案只有提交到服务器后才能得知。
现在看来隐藏字段是用来传递参数的。

最终,课程就是给一堆东西贴上标签并让它们穿同样的衣服。
ID是单个项目的唯一标记。
命名涉及给表单元素一个名称,以便服务器可以识别它们。
差别是相当明显的。

等一下,我刚刚查看了这个旧网页的源代码,发现有一个 div 标签,里面有一些 class 的字样,比如这个 class="highlight an important notification"。
不就是一个div同时穿多件衣服吗?用CSS怎么写呢?

相关文章
html文件结构包含有哪些标签
2026-01-07 11:02:11 浏览:8
html中超链接怎么写
2026-03-13 13:15:06 浏览:3
读取html文件内容
2026-04-30 05:04:08 浏览:1
标签材料构成揭秘与HTML网页功能解析
2024-12-31 11:36:06 浏览:5
html网页设计作品代码
2026-03-09 14:13:29 浏览:4
html如何让两个盒子并排在一起
2026-05-04 13:45:40 浏览:1